- The distance between Hun, Libya and Florania, Brazil is approximately 6,863 km or 4,265 mi.
- To reach Hun in this distance one would set out from Florania bearing 52.1°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Hun bearing 64° or ENE .
- Hun has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Florania has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Hun is in or near the subtropical desert biome whereas Florania is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 5.1 °C (9.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 14.4 °C (25.9°F) more in Hun.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 692.8 mm (27.3 in) less which is equivalent to 692.8 l/m² (17 US gal/ft²) or 6,928,000 l/ha (740,649 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.1° lower in Hun than in Florania.
- Relative humidity levels are 30.8%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 14.9°C (26.9°F) lower.
